What is Key Reprogramming?
Key reprogramming describes the process by which the electronic elements of a car key are reset or customized to communicate successfully with the vehicle's onboard computer system. This procedure is important when:
A key is lost or stolen.A brand-new key needs programming after purchasing it.A secondhand car is purchased with existing keys that require to be reprogrammed.
The necessity of reprogramming originates from the truth that contemporary car keys contain ingrained chips programmed with specific codes. If a key isn't acknowledged by the ignition system, it simply won't begin the car.

The key reprogramming process can vary depending on the vehicle type and the key used. Below is a general introduction of what to anticipate during a common reprogramming session:

Preparing Information: The company will require the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) in addition to proof of ownership.

Key Identification: Both the initial key and the brand-new key will be examined to guarantee compatibility.

Reprogramming: Using customized diagnostic equipment, the provider will access the vehicle's Computer Control Module (CCM) and program the key to match.

Checking: After programming, the new key is checked to make sure that it works with the vehicle.

Completion: Once confirmed, any remaining keys may be reprogrammed, rendering initial keys void if desired for security factors.
